Foundations of Smart Contracts in Insurance Transactions
Smart contracts are self-executing agreements with terms directly embedded in code, facilitating automatic enforcement without intermediaries. In insurance transactions, they offer efficient claim processing and policy management, reducing administrative burden and enhancing transparency.
These digital agreements rely on blockchain technology, ensuring data integrity and security. They activate once predefined conditions are met, such as verifying a weather event in crop insurance, automatically triggering claim settlement.
The foundation of smart contracts in insurance involves careful programming and precise legal integration. They must align with existing insurance regulations and standards to ensure enforceability and compliance within the broader InsurTech regulation law framework.

Legal Risks Associated with Smart Contracts in Insurance
Legal risks associated with smart contracts in insurance primarily stem from the technology’s automated and immutable nature. These risks can lead to legal uncertainties and potential liabilities if issues arise during execution.
-
Ambiguity in Contract Language: Smart contracts often rely on code, which may lack the nuance of traditional legal wording. This can create interpretative ambiguities, increasing the risk of disputes when contractual terms are unclear or misunderstood.
-
Code Errors and Bugs: Flaws or vulnerabilities in the smart contract’s code can cause unintended outcomes. These errors may result in financial losses or contractual non-compliance, posing significant legal challenges for insurers and policyholders.
-
Enforcement Challenges: Enforcing smart contracts within existing legal frameworks can be complex. The deterministic nature of code may conflict with traditional dispute resolution mechanisms, complicating enforcement of contractual rights and obligations.
-
Lack of Regulatory Clarity: The evolving legal landscape around smart contract regulation in insurance leaves gaps in enforceability and liability standards. Absence of clear legal protections increases exposure to uncertain judicial interpretations and legal risks.
Addressing these legal risks requires careful drafting, robust security audits, and a clear understanding of applicable regulatory frameworks governing the use of smart contracts in insurance transactions.
Regulatory Approaches and Models for Smart Contract Oversight
Various regulatory approaches can be employed to oversee smart contract regulation in insurance transactions. These models aim to balance innovation with consumer protection and legal certainty.
One approach is regulatory sandboxes, which allow insurers and technology providers to test smart contracts within a controlled environment. This encourages innovation while monitoring compliance.
Another model is risk-based regulation, where authorities tailor oversight depending on the smart contract’s complexity and the potential impact on policyholders. This flexible approach optimizes resource allocation and oversight effectiveness.
A third strategy involves standards and best practices, including technical and legal standards for smart contract development and deployment. Establishing clear standards helps facilitate compliance and interoperability across platforms.
Finally, regulatory consensus and collaboration among industry stakeholders, regulators, and legal experts promote harmonized oversight. This multilateral approach enhances understanding and creates adaptable oversight models suited for the emerging insurtech landscape.

Dispute resolution methodologies suited for automated contracts
Dispute resolution methodologies suited for automated contracts address the unique challenges posed by smart contracts in insurance transactions. Traditional dispute resolution methods often lack efficiency and adaptability for automated processes, necessitating specialized approaches.
One widely used method is arbitration, which allows parties to resolve disputes outside formal courts through neutral third parties. Arbitration offers flexibility, confidentiality, and quicker resolutions suited for smart contract disputes.
Another approach is multi-tiered dispute resolution, combining negotiation, mediation, and arbitration to facilitate amicable settlements before formal proceedings. This method reduces costs and leverages technology-enhanced dispute management tools for efficiency.
Lastly, on-chain dispute resolution mechanisms are emerging, utilizing decentralized platforms and smart contracts themselves. These enable automated adjudication based on predefined rules embedded within the blockchain, aligning with the automated nature of insurance smart contracts.
Implementing these dispute resolution methodologies ensures that insurance transactions governed by smart contracts remain enforceable and reliable while maintaining legal compliance and stakeholder trust.
